Managing Dampness
Apart from security concerns like carbon monoxide poisoning, dampness accumulation within a camping tent can bring about discomfort and minimized resting comfort. It can additionally damage outdoor tents fabrics and materials triggering mold, smell retention and shortening of their life expectancy.
To stop such troubles, proper ventilation is crucial. When feasible, camp in areas with an all-natural wind to help circulate air and maintain moisture levels down. Pitch the camping tent to ensure that air vents and home windows are oriented in the direction of the wind, which will scoop up the amazing air and press it back via the openings ensuring that wet air doesn't obtain trapped in your outdoor tents.

Creating a Cross-Flow
A regular air movement maintains the interior of camping tents comfy without subjecting customers to dangerous problems. Correct air flow approaches enhance energetic air conditioning and heat control techniques for a restful camping experience.
Ventilation is achieved via critical layout, product choice and design decisions. Professional camping outdoor tents manufacturers deal with air flow as a system instead of an add-on. For instance, roofing system vents enable hot air to escape while ground-level openings confess cooler substitute air. This produces an all-natural convection present that ensures an even air-change rate, protecting against stationary pockets of CO and too much moisture.

Preventing Carbon Monoxide Poisoning
Carbon monoxide gas (CO) poisoning is an actual risk when heaters are made use of inside camping tents and various other enclosed spaces. This anemic, odorless gas kinds from incomplete burning of wood, coal, gas and various other fuels. It can cripple or eliminate people without warning.
Correct ventilation prevents carbon monoxide buildup by permitting fresh air to flow throughout the outdoor tents. It likewise aids handle dampness, condensation and temperature inequalities. Wetness accumulation, for instance, speeds up textile aging, deteriorates coverings and causes mold. It can also jeopardize a sleeping bag's or bed linen's insulating value.
